..but you can find it on ebay.Prices vary according to condition, the hardbound version is the one that is Ford only; later softbound version has the Dodges.


Since Shelby's Wildlife was written 41 years ago, a lot of water has gone under the bridge in Shelbyville.A more modern look at the firm(s) by the same author, a treatment that is more of a business bio that a how-big-is-the-carburetor-in-the-'65 Shelby is found in a new book (2007) entitled
SHELBY The Man The Cars The Legend


or if you like pictures more than words, a photo and caption book published in 2007 is
COBRA & SHELBY MUSTANG Photo Archive

both available from MBI or if you want to buy them wholesale to resell at swap meets
try the publisher Iconografix Inc. Hudson WI
